On July 4, 1776, Thomas Jefferson Benjamin Franklin and John Adams were commissioned by the first Continental Congress to create a seal embodying the spirit of America. On June 20, 1782, the seal was adopted by the Continental Congress. The eagle symbolizes sovereignty while the olive branch and arrows held in its talons represent America’s power in both times of peace and war. The colors in the shield represent valor (red), justice (blue) and purity (white).
